Abstract

This paper presents a method for developing electrical models for embedded RF components. Two methods have been presented using macromodeling and equivalent circuit synthesis. Scalable models for embedded RF components can be developed using this approach and integrated into a design library such as Advanced Design System (ADS). An RF circuit has been simulated using these two methods to show their accuracy. This approach is useful for new processing technologies where no empirical models are available.
